I don't know of any "two-parter." Maybe it was on a different show? The only segment that UM did on the Simpson case (or at least the only one that I recall) was the one where Alan Dershowitz and Vincent Bugliosi (who famously prosecuted Charles Manson) debated on whether the evidence could have been planted.
Several segments did, however, mention the OJ Simpson case (but the topic wasn't about the case per se). One of them was a short segment on the July 1995 murder of Antranik Geuvjehizian, a baliff who worked in Judge Lance Ito's courtroom. But overall, the segment with Dershowitz and Bugliosi was the only UM segment that focused on the OJ Simpson case.
